Hamburger University was originally located on an 80-acre (32 ha) campus at the company's global headquarters in Oak Brook, Illinois from its founding until 2018, when both the McDonald's headquarters and Hamburger University moved to West Loop, Chicago, in a new complex built on the site of the former headquarters of Oprah Winfrey's Harpo Studios. [1] Hamburger Universitys mission is to become an organizational culture hub, introducing a continuous education process for the value chain and transforming knowledge into actual business results.[2] Hamburger University students take courses about restaurant operations, leadership skills, customer service, operations, and procedures.
